:root{--g11hilite:#FF2A6A;--g11bg:#040A14;--appfont:-apple-system,BlinkMacSystemFont,Roboto,Helvetica,Arial,sans-serif}body{color:var(--font_colour_main);font-family:var(--font_body);font-weight:var(--font_body_weight);background-color:var(--sitebg)}h1,h2,h3,h4,h6{margin:.15rem 0;font-family:var(--font_headers);font-weight:var(--font_header_weight);color:var(--font_colour_headers)}strong{font-weight:var(--strong)}header h1,header h2,header h3,header p{color:var(--font_colour_intro)}.textblock p{margin-top:.15rem;margin-bottom:.15rem}.ql-size-small,h4,h5,small{font-size:.75rem}.ql-size-small,h5,small{line-height:1.4;color:var(--font_colour_main)}.brand-colour,.font-brand{color:var(--g11hilite)}.font-g11navy{color:var(--g11bg)}.bg-brand{background-color:var(--g11hilite)}.b--brand{border-color:var(--g11hilite)}.bg-g11navy{background-color:var(--g11bg)}.social .social-link.social--blog{width:auto}.results__tabs .tab{position:relative;display:inline-block;height:56px}.results__tabs .tab a{display:block;text-decoration:none;color:#fff;outline:0}.results__tabs .tab a span{outline:0;margin:0 .5em;padding-bottom:.5em;display:block;border-bottom:2px solid transparent}.results__tabs .tab.ui-tabs-active a span{border-bottom:1px solid currentColor}.results__tabs li,.results__tabs ul{list-style:none}.result span{word-break:break-word}.result__placing span[data-placing='1'],.result__placing span[data-placing='2'],.result__placing span[data-placing='3'],.result__placing span[data-placing='1st'],.result__placing span[data-placing='2nd'],.result__placing span[data-placing='3rd']{color:rgba(0,0,0,.78);font-weight:700;border:1px solid rgba(0,0,0,.16);box-shadow:inset 0 1px 1px rgba(255,255,255,.56),0 1px 4px rgba(0,0,0,.08)}.result__placing span[data-placing='1'],.result__placing span[data-placing='2'],.result__placing span[data-placing='3']{border-radius:100%;width:24px;min-width:24px;height:24px;text-align:center;line-height:24px}.result__placing span[data-placing='1st'],.result__placing span[data-placing='2nd'],.result__placing span[data-placing='3rd']{padding:.25rem;border-radius:3px}.result__placing span[data-placing='1'],.result__placing span[data-placing='1st']{background:#ffc800}.result__placing span[data-placing='2'],.result__placing span[data-placing='2nd']{background:silver}.result__placing span[data-placing='3'],.result__placing span[data-placing='3rd']{background:#b38e60}.credit{width:100%;bottom:0;font-family:Arial;letter-spacing:.01rem}.credit__icon{display:block;bottom:.5rem;left:.5rem;width:20px;height:20px;padding:.25rem;border-radius:100%;background-image:url(../css/icon-info.svg);background-position:center;background-repeat:no-repeat;z-index:999;transition:all .25s}.credit-open .credit__icon,.credit__icon:hover{background-color:#000}.credit__text{margin-bottom:.25rem;bottom:1.8rem;left:0;opacity:0;max-width:200px;box-shadow:0 2px 16px rgba(0,0,0,.4);transition:all .25s;pointer-events:none}.credit.top-0 .credit__text{bottom:unset;top:1.8rem;margin-bottom:unset;margin-top:.25rem}.credit-open .credit__text{bottom:2rem;opacity:1;pointer-events:all}.credit-open.top-0 .credit__text{bottom:unset;top:2rem}.icon-external{display:inline-block;width:9px;height:9px;background-image:url(../css/icon-external.svg);background-repeat:no-repeat;background-position:center}.aspect-ratio--1x2{padding-bottom:200%}.aspect-ratio--object img{width:100%;height:100%}.aspect-ratio--object.cover img{object-fit:cover}.sticky{position:sticky}@media screen and (min-width:30em){.ml-n1-ns{margin-left:-.25rem}.ml-n2-ns{margin-left:-.5rem}.ml-n3-ns{margin-left:-1rem}.ml-n4-ns{margin-left:-2rem}.flex-grow-1-ns{flex-grow:1}.flex-basis-100px-ns{flex-basis:100px}.flex-basis-100p-ns{flex-basis:100%}.sticky-ns{position:sticky}}@media screen and (min-width:60em){.sticky-l{position:sticky}}@media screen and (max-width:60em) and (min-width:30em){.sticky-l{position:sticky}}@media screen and (max-width:30em){.ml-n1{margin-left:-.25rem}.ml-n2{margin-left:-.5rem}.ml-n3{margin-left:-1rem}.ml-n4{margin-left:-2rem}.flex-grow-1{flex-grow:1}.flex-basis-100px{flex-basis:100px}.flex-basis-100p{flex-basis:100%}}